首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React显示无法查看的未定义错误

是由于未定义的变量或属性导致的错误。这种错误通常在使用React开发前端应用程序时出现。

React是一个流行的JavaScript库,用于构建用户界面。它采用组件化的开发方式,使得开发者可以将界面拆分为独立的可复用组件,从而实现高效的开发和维护。然而,在使用React开发时,可能会遇到一些错误,其中之一就是显示无法查看的未定义错误。

这种错误通常发生在以下几种情况下:

  1. 未定义的变量:在React组件中使用未定义的变量会导致该错误。这可能是由于拼写错误、未正确引入依赖或未初始化变量等原因造成的。在调试过程中,可以通过查看控制台输出来确定是哪个变量未定义。
  2. 未定义的属性:在React组件中使用未定义的属性也会引发此错误。这通常发生在尝试访问对象属性时,而该属性在组件状态或属性中未定义。可以通过查看控制台输出来找到引发错误的组件和属性。

针对这种错误,可以采取以下步骤来解决问题:

  1. 检查变量和属性:确保在使用它们之前,所有的变量和属性都被正确定义和初始化。查看代码中是否有拼写错误,并确保正确引入了相关依赖。
  2. 使用条件渲染:可以使用条件语句(如if语句或三元运算符)来确保只有在变量或属性已定义时才渲染相关组件或内容。这可以避免未定义错误的发生。
  3. 使用默认值:如果变量或属性可能未定义,可以为它们设置默认值。这样,即使它们未定义,也能保证代码的正常执行。
  4. 使用错误边界:React提供了错误边界(Error Boundary)的概念,可以将组件包裹在错误边界中,以捕获并处理组件中的错误。可以通过实现错误边界组件来定制错误处理逻辑,从而提高应用程序的稳定性。

腾讯云提供了多个与React相关的产品和服务,如云服务器、云数据库、云存储等。具体产品和服务的介绍和链接地址如下:

  1. 云服务器(CVM):腾讯云提供的可扩展的虚拟云服务器,适用于各种规模的应用程序。链接:https://cloud.tencent.com/product/cvm
  2. 云数据库MySQL版:腾讯云提供的高性能MySQL数据库服务,支持自动备份和容灾等功能。链接:https://cloud.tencent.com/product/cdb_mysql
  3. 云存储(COS):腾讯云提供的海量、安全、低成本的对象存储服务,适用于图片、视频、文档等多种数据类型的存储。链接:https://cloud.tencent.com/product/cos

通过使用腾讯云的这些产品和服务,开发者可以在React应用程序中轻松集成和管理各种资源,从而提高开发效率和应用程序的性能。同时,腾讯云还提供了详细的文档和技术支持,帮助开发者更好地理解和使用这些产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

浅谈Python程序错误:变量未定义

Python程序错误种类 Python程序错误分两种。一种是语法错误(syntax error)。这种错误是语句书写不符合Python语言语法规定。第二种是逻辑错误(logic error)。...这种错误是指程序能运行,但功能不符合期望,比如“算错了”情形。 变量未定义错误 Python程序中,变量需要先定义后使用。如果没有这样做,就会出现变量未定义错误。这属于语法错误。...强行运行图1例子,将呈现图2所示错误信息。 ? 图2 下方运行窗口中报告了错误信息 错误信息中,显示列出了程序运行轨迹(Traceback)。这里,运行轨迹不长,以后会遇到很长情形。...错误信息最后,给出了错误结论,NameError: name ‘mesage’ is not defined. 译成中文就是,名字错误:变量名‘mesage’未定义。...python 表达式,即你输入字符串时候必须使用引号将它括起来 以上这篇浅谈Python程序错误:变量未定义就是小编分享给大家全部内容了,希望能给大家一个参考。

5.9K20
  • python中错误如何查看

    在实际编写代码过程中,报NameError错误时,查看该变量是否赋值,或者是否有大小写不一致错误, 或者说不小心将变量名写错了。...注:在Python中,无需显示变量声明语句,变量在第一次被赋值时自动声明。 推荐学习《python教程》。...sys.path ['','/usr/lib/python2.6/site-packages'] 内容扩展: python 查看错误类型 ‘'' 查看错误类型 ‘'' try: a = int(input...input(‘请输入除数')) print(a/b) print('******************') except Exception as m: print(m) 到此这篇关于python中错误如何查看文章就介绍到这了...,更多相关查看python中错误内容请搜索ZaLou.Cn以前文章或继续浏览下面的相关文章希望大家以后多多支持ZaLou.Cn!

    4K20

    Exchange Server无法登录ECP,显示500意外错误?修复经验分享给你

    有一客户Exchange Server出问题了,Outlook客户端突然无法收发邮件,而且连OWA都无法登录,管理员想登录管理后台时候才发现,输入管理员账号和密码后,ECP管理界面直接崩溃了,只显示...500意外错误,一时无从查起。...由于是同行客户,当时我们部署完成后,就没参与过运维了,当我远程登录时候发现,服务器已经不是当初Vmware虚拟服务器了,而是被迁移到华为云端,好吧,看来这个客户中了一次勒索病毒就吓坏了,还是交给华为公有云了...打开Windows Server系统日志,查看Exchange相关日志,发现错误代码:0x80004005; 打开Exchange Management Shell,输入命令:Get-ServerComponentState...由于查询不到服务器,怀疑DNS服务器故障,nslookup查询时候发现,MX记录居然错误,我汗,他们是怎么迁移到华为云端啊? 问了一下,DNS服务器竟然禁止连接互联网?!

    2.7K20

    EasyCVR平台设备显示在线但无法查看通道也无法主动添加设备,是什么原因?

    EasyCVR基于云边端协同,可支持海量视频轻量化接入与汇聚管理。...平台可在复杂网络环境中,将分散各类视频资源进行统一汇聚、整合、集中管理,支持设备树、设备分级分组管理、权限/角色分配,支持设备状态监测、运程云端运维等。...有用户反馈,设备注册到EasyCVR平台后,显示在线,但是无法查看到通道,而且后续主动添加设备也无法显示在线了。针对用户反馈描述,我们首先进行无痕添加设备,发现也不显示,于是排除缓存问题。...添加完成之后,查看数据库,并无发现新数据。然后查看日志,日志打印了database or disk is full,提示磁盘已满,进入服务器查看磁盘空间状态,显示已经满载。...为了便于用户二次开发、调用与集成,我们也提供了丰富API接口供用户使用。感兴趣用户可以前往演示平台进行体验或部署测试。

    29830

    查看服务时提示“一个或多个ActiveX控件无法显示解决方法

    原文地址为: 查看服务时提示“一个或多个ActiveX控件无法显示解决方法 最近,查看服务(services.msc)时,默认使用扩展视图时会提示 一个或多个ActiveX控件无法显示,原因可能是下列其中之一...因此,该页面可能无法显示。 同样,打开组策略(gpedit.msc)也是如此。...当然,按上面的要求设置internet选项下active控件设置并不管用,原来internet默认设置扩展视图就可以正常显示,所以估计不是因为这个原因。 网上找到一篇日志述说了一下这个问题。...不过,删除前记得备份这个字段: 删除后,服务显示果然正常了。大家如果遇到的话,看看可能是不是上述问题。祝好运。...转载请注明本文地址: 查看服务时提示“一个或多个ActiveX控件无法显示解决方法 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。

    1.9K10

    查看服务时提示“一个或多个ActiveX控件无法显示解决方法

    最近,查看服务(services.msc)时,默认使用扩展视图时会提示 一个或多个ActiveX控件无法显示,原因可能是下列其中之一: 1)当前安全设置禁止运行此页面中ActiveX控件,或...2)您已经阻止了其中一个控件发布者。...因此,该页面可能无法显示。 ? 同样,打开组策略(gpedit.msc)也是如此。...当然,按上面的要求设置internet选项下active控件设置并不管用,原来internet默认设置扩展视图就可以正常显示,所以估计不是因为这个原因。 ? 网上找到一篇日志述说了一下这个问题。...不过,我注册表下1200字段默认就是0,但是,注意到上图有点问题字段,删除试试。。。 不过,删除前记得备份这个字段: ? 删除后,服务显示果然正常了。大家如果遇到的话,看看可能是不是上述问题。

    2.1K30

    windows无法打开图片显示内存不足_Windows图片和传真查看

    解决 Windows 照片查看无法显示此图片,因为计算机上可用内存可能不足 解决 Windows 照片查看无法显示此图片,因为计算机上可用内存可能不足 问题描述 问题分析 解决办法一 解决办法二...解决 Windows 照片查看无法显示此图片,因为计算机上可用内存可能不足 系统:Win10 问题描述 最近在使用 Windows 照片查看器打开一个 jpg 文件时候异常 Windows...照片查看无法显示此图片,因为计算机上可用内存可能不足。...请关闭一些目前没有使用程序或者释放部分硬盘空间(如果硬盘几乎已满),然后重试 问题分析 这时我们按 F11 或者图片下方中间放映幻灯片按钮,可以查看图片,说明本身是没有问题,而且一般导致该问题图片都是照相机拍出来...,那是因为 Windows 图片查看器软件根本识别不了照片里颜色,一直加载一直识别不了造成内存不足报警(因为报错时间极短,不像是过大数据量溢出,应该是图片某些数据超出了该软件能够处理内存地址范围造成

    2.2K30

    EDB无法删除分区子表错误

    这是杂货铺第432篇文章 EDB相关文章, 《EDB(/PG)对于执行计划解读》 《EDB是什么数据库?》...《EDB日期类型一个问题》 最近某个应用,连接是EDB数据库,测试环境是EDB 9.2版本,在删除一张inherit方式创建分区子表(例如主表a,子表b),先用alter table b no herit...a删除关联,再drop删除子表,提示无法删除,从错误提示看,主表a要依赖子表b,建议删除主表a,达到删除子表b效果。...可我都删除了主子关系,为什么无法删表?...不确定这个问题,是EDB 9.2bug,还是EDB 9.3和10在设计上升级,根本思路,还是分区表创建一致性,要么使用partition by range,要么使用inherit,不会交叉使用。

    1.7K30

    现有React架构无法解决问题

    虽然主流前端框架都遵循: 状态驱动视图 单向数据流 理论上并不存在某一框架可以实现,其他框架无法实现特性。 但是,确实存在某些框架(比如Vue、Qwik)可以,但React无法解决问题。...本文来聊聊React性能优化无法解决问题。 props下钻 前端框架普遍遵循「单向数据流」。既然是单向数据流,那就存在跨组件传递props情况。...面对这种场景,React性能怎么样呢?...也就是说,理想情况下,他能够代替开发者完成React项目的性能优化。 但是,回到我们例子会发现 —— 即使做了性能优化,也无法达到最理想状态。...应用这种技术框架(比如Vue、Qwik),当状态变化,只有依赖该状态组件会更新。 总结 正是由于React底层架构原因,导致应用性能优化无法达到最理想状态。

    16630

    React native开发中常见错误

    react native环境搭建请移步:react native环境搭建 这里说说react native创建完成之后,运行中出现常见问题, 问题1: java.lang.RuntimeException...浏览器端js库,涉及到DOM、BOM、CSS等功能模块无法使用,因为RN环境中没有这些东西 Q:如何升级RN版本?...选择Inspect Element即可以像调试网页元素一样查看布局元素样式,但比较简陋。...React Devtools插件可装可不装,它只用来查看布局,不影响调试,且在目前版本(>0.13)中还无法正常加载。 ?...A:看起来是个数组越界错误,但多数情况下是由于ListView子组件渲染错误(如套数据时没有检查undefined等)引起,而非ListView本身问题。

    2.3K60

    关于 ElementPlus 样式无法加载完全以及 icon 无法显示问题

    样式无法加载完全问题问题记录代码中使用了 el-input,但是 el-input 未加载完全,仅显示普通未渲染输入框。...prefix-icon="el-icon-search" style="width:100%"> 问题解决引入 element-plus ...element-plus/dist/index.css' // 引入样式createApp(App).use(Router).use(ElementUI).mount('#app')el-input 正常显示...icon 无法显示问题问题随记在最新版 ElementUI 中,使用 el-input 标签并添加 prefix-icon 属性,但是图标并未显示,试了好多方法,终于找到了解决办法。...问题解决在官方文档中,可以使用下面代码来注册 ElementPlus 中所有 icon 并应用到全局import * as ElementPlusIconsVue from '@element-plus

    31710

    当 Windows IIS 网站显示“500 - 内部服务器错误”,如何查看真实报错信息

    问题描述: Windows 实例使用 IIS 作为 Web 服务网站,访问时出现“500 - 内部服务器错误”如下图所示。...此报错并没有输出具体错误项,给排查问题带来一些困难,可以通过以下方法显示程序真实报错,以便针对性分析网站错误。 图片.png 具体步骤如下: 1,远程连接并登录到 Windows 实例。...说明: 如果您无法找到 Internet Information Service(IIS)管理器,可能是由于您没有安装 IIS 和 FTP。...3,在左侧导航窗格单击 网站,找到报错站点,找到并打开 错误页 文件,如下图所示。 图片.png 4,在右侧 操作 栏里,单击 编辑功能设置。...图片.png 5,在弹出 编辑错误页设置 窗口中,选择 详细错误 后,单击 确定。 图片.png 打开网站,按 Ctrl + F5 键强制刷新浏览器缓存重新访问即可看到真实报错信息。

    11.9K50
    领券